C*GRLIN3 -- draw a thick line (multiple strokes) C+ SUBROUTINE GRLIN3 (X0,Y0,X1,Y1) C C GRPCKG: draw a heavy line from (X0,Y0) to (X1,Y1) by making multiple C strokes. In order to simulate a thick pen, the line drawn has C circular, rather than square, end points. If this is not done, C thick letters and other figures have an abnormal and unpleasant C appearance. C C Vocabulary: C C LINEWT: the number of strokes required to draw the line; if C this is odd, one stroke will lie along the requested vector. C The nominal line thickness is (LINEWT-1)*0.005 in. C RSQURD: the square of the semi-line thickness. C (DX,DY): the vector length of the line. C (VX,VY): a vector of length 1 pixel in the direction of the line. C (VY,-VX): a vector of length 1 pixel perpendicular to (VX,VY). C OFF: the offset parallel to (VY,-VX) of the K'th stroke. C (VXK,VYK): the vector increment of the K'th stroke to allow for the C semi-circular terminal on the line. C (PXK,PYK): the vector offset of the K'th stroke perpendicular to the C line vector. C-- C (1-Feb-1983) C 23-Nov-1994 - change algorithm so that the unit of line-width is C 0.005 inch instead of 1 pixel [TJP].
